Okay, this is going to sound crazy but I'm pretty sure of it. Over
the past couple of days, Outlook 2000 has started downloading e-mail
messages from my internet e-mail service even when Outlook is *not
open* on my desktop. Haven't used the machine for a couple of days
and haven't changed setting. Checked when I sat down at the machine
-- Outlook was not running. Yet it had gone out & got e-mails off my
server. WTF???

It may not be open on your desktop, but it hasnt closed fully
Ctrl+Alt+Del and check running processess for outlook.exe

Next time it happens, pull up the task list (control-shift-escape) and check
processes to ensure that outlook.exe is not actually running. I'll wager it
is actually running. As for why you can't see it on the desktop, something
is probably holding it open and it managed to maintain enough functionality
to be downloading messages.
